The future Tsar Nicholas II with the future King George V
A very young Nicholas II (seated, centre) pictured with his English cousins, Prince George of Wales (later King George V) on the left, and Prince Albert Victor of Wales (later the Duke of Clarence), taken on a visit to Denmark around 1871. The childrens mothers, Alexandra (later Queen) and Dagmar (the Empress Maria Feoderovna) were sisters and so the children saw each other regularly. ~~
